A fourth, and completely revised, edition of the classic text which has defined the field. All the chapters have been completely rewritten, many by new authors, and new topics are covered to summarise recent advances in our understanding of how mechanisms control and constrain the adaptive behaviour of individuals, and how individual decision making influences population structure and its consequences for conservation. Each chapter provides an up to date review of the main ideas and empirical data to test them and focuses on current controversies and unsolved questions.
